Been looking at the Fairphone 6 and damn, support until 2033? That's actually insane.

The whole replaceable parts thing is pretty sick too. Battery goes bad? Just swap it instead of dropping $800 on a new phone or getting the battery replaced for $100

Probably gonna throw /e/OS on it too because why not.

What's everyone else using? Anyone actually have experience with Fairphone or am I just getting hyped over nothing?

I just made the switch to Lemmy and I'm curious what everyone's using to browse it. Looking for recommendations for both mobile and desktop.

Mobile: Been testing a few apps.

  • Voyager's been solid so far - clean interface and works well. Only downside is no push notifications.
  • Also tried Boost but it has some display issues - embedded icons don't show up right and GIFs in comments are way too small.

Desktop: Still figuring out what to use here. What do you all prefer?

Any recommendations would be helpful. Thanks.
